○ Rotation speed changeover function (Power mode /
Silent mode)
(Power mode / Silent mode switch function)
Each press of the Mode Selector Switch changes the
operating mode. (Fig. 15)
Silent mode reduces maximum motor RPM enabling
efficient work with less noise.
The Silent Mode Indicator Lamp lights in Silent mode.
When the load increases during Silent mode, the tool
will automatically switch to Power mode and revert back
to Silent mode when the load decreases.
In Power mode, no change is made to Silent mode even
when the load decreases.
NOTE
○ To enable mode changes, pull the switch once after
installing the battery.
○ Do not give a strong shock to the switch panel or break
it. It may lead to a trouble.

CHARGING
Before using the power tool, charge the battery as follows.
<UC18YFSL>
1. Connect the charger's power cord to the
receptacle.
When connecting the plug of the charger to a
receptacle, the pilot lamp will blink in red. (See Table 1)
2. Insert the battery into the charger.
Firmly insert the battery into the charger as shown in
Fig. 22 (on page 6).
3. Charging
When inserting a battery in the charger, charging will
commence and the pilot lamp will light continuously in
red.
When the battery becomes fully recharged, the pilot
lamp will blink in red. (See Table 1)

NOTE
*1 If the red lamp continues to blink even after the charger
has been attached, check to confirm that the battery
has been fully inserted.
*2 Battery overheated. Unable to charge.
Although charging will start once the battery has cooled
down even when left in situ, the best practice is to
remove the battery and allow it to cool down in a
shaded, well-ventilated location before charging.
*3 Malfunction in the battery or the charger
Fully insert the battery.
Check to confirm that no foreign matter is stuck to
the battery mount or terminals. If there are no
foreign objects, it is probable that the battery or
charger is malfunctioning. Take it to your authorized
Service Center.
○ If the pilot lamp does not blink in red even though the
charger cord is connected to the power, it indicates that
the protection circuit of the charger may be activated.
Remove the cord or plug from the power and then
connect it again after 5 minutes or so. If this does not
cause the pilot lamp to blink in red, please take the
charger to the HiKOKI Authorized Service Center.
○ When the battery charger has been continuously used,
the battery charger will be heated, thus constituting the
cause of the failures. Once the charging has been
completed, give 15 minutes rest until the next charging.
